IoT Agriculture: Vision Technology for Palm Oil Seed Recognition and Classification

The palm oil industry is a strategic sector in Indonesia and Southeast Asia. With a significant contribution to exports and the economy, increasing the productivity and quality of palm seeds is a primary concern. However, the greatest challenge faced is how to ensure that the seeds used are truly of high quality, as good palm seeds will determine long-term yields.

In the era of IoT Agriculture, vision-based technology comes as a solution. Through pattern recognition and visual classification, this system can quickly, accurately, and efficiently differentiate the quality of palm seeds. Challenges in Recognizing and Classifying Palm Seeds

Challenges in Seed Classification

High-quality palm seeds are a key factor in the success of plantations. However, numerous challenges remain for farmers and companies:

  • Seed quality is difficult to identify manually
    Farmers often rely on traditional visual methods using human labor, which frequently results in identification errors.
  • Time-consuming classification processes
    Manual selection requires significant labor and time, particularly when producing a large number of seeds.
  • Long-term loss risks
    Poor-quality palm seeds can reduce productivity over the 20–25 years of the tree’s production life.
  • Lack of integrated data
    The absence of a system that automatically records seed quality makes monitoring difficult.

These challenges drive the need for more precise technology-based solutions, such as IoT Agriculture with vision technology.

How IoT and Vision Technology Work in Palm Seed Classification

IoT and Vision Technology in Agriculture

IoT Agriculture, supported by Computer Vision, enables automation in recognizing, classifying, and storing data on palm seeds. The process works as follows:

  1. Seed Imaging (Image Capture)
    High-resolution cameras are installed within the IoT system to capture images of each palm seed.
  2. Automatic Classification
    The system categorizes seeds into specific classes: premium seeds, standard seeds, or defective seeds.
  3. IoT Integration for Monitoring
    All classification data is sent to a cloud-based platform through IoT sensors. This data can be monitored in real-time by plantation managers.
  4. Data Storage and Prediction
    With historical data, the system can perform predictive analysis to estimate yields based on the quality of seeds used.

Benefits of IoT Agriculture in the Palm Oil Industry

Benefits of IoT Agriculture

The implementation of IoT Agriculture with vision technology offers several strategic advantages:

  • High Accuracy in Seed Identification
    Error rates decrease dramatically compared to manual methods.
  • Time and Labor Efficiency
    Classification of thousands of seeds can be done quickly without requiring much labor.
  • Transparency and Integrated Data
    All classification data is stored in the cloud system, making it easy to track when needed.
  • Increased Long-Term Productivity
    With high-quality seeds, palm harvests are more consistent, reducing the risk of production failures.
  • Support for Sustainability
    This technology helps farmers and companies reduce seed waste and supports sustainable agricultural practices.
